The verdict
Concord Naval Weapons Stations runs at 152% of its industry's injury rate - more dangerous than the typical Marine cargo handling services workplace, earning a grade D.
Concord Naval Weapons Stations: 6.8 TCR = 152% of Marine cargo handling services BLS 4.5 · 7y Form 300A (see methodology below)

Year-by-Year Safety Data
| Year | TCR | DART | Injuries | Illnesses | Fatalities |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| 9.1 | 0.0 | 0 | 1 | 0 |
| 2022 | 0.0 | 0.0 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| 2021 | 10.2 | 10.2 | 1 | 0 | 0 |
| 2020 | 0.3 | 0.3 | 3 | 0 | 0 |
| 2019 | 0.0 | 0.0 | 0 | 0 | 0 |
| 2018 | 16.2 | 16.2 | 4 | 0 | 0 |
| 2017 | 12.1 | 8.1 | 2 | 1 | 0 |
